Transaction 58fae072ec8d4fcb97bb87c4a9d2e343f56c9dedbf3bc15e20b96d68df2b2c36
1 Input
1 Output
-
58fae072ec8d4fcb97bb87c4a9d2e343f56c9dedbf3bc15e20b96d68df2b2c36:0
- value
- 2124652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c069a16daa2c1d662152c3549705a0010f5bcc4 OP_EQUAL
- address
- 35hoZh9vqY16qC2fSz3XKfFtXJbmoyEr9n